Shrimp & Scallop Cioppino

Shrimp & Scallop Cioppino

🥘 Ingredients

  • butter
    4 tbsp
  • chicken stock concentrate
    2 unit
  • ciabatta
    2 unit
  • cooking oil
    2 tsp
  • garlic
    4 clove
  • parsley
    1 unit
  • roma tomatoes
    2 unit, 2
  • scallops
    10 oz
  • seafood stock concentrate
    2 unit
  • shrimp
    10 oz
  • tomato paste
    3 oz
  • tuscan heat spice
    2 tbsp
  • white wine vinegar
    1 tsp
  • yellow onion
    2
  1. 1
    Adjust rack to top position and preheat oven to 450 degrees. Wash and dry all produce. Halve, peel, and thinly slice yellow onion . Finely dice roma tomatoes . Mince garlic . Finely chop parsley leaves and stems from parsley . Halve ciabatta .
    yellow onion: 2, roma tomatoes: 2, garlic: 4 clove, parsley: 1 unit, ciabatta: 2 unit
  2. 2

Add yellow onion and a pinch of salt and pepper; cook, stirring, until softened, 3-5 minutes ⏱️ 4 minutes . Add roma tomatoes , tomato paste , tuscan heat spice , half the garlic , and half the parsley . Cook, stirring, until soft and fragrant, 2-3 minutes ⏱️ 3 minutes .
    cooking oil: 2 tsp, yellow onion, roma tomatoes: 2 unit, tomato paste: 3 oz, tuscan heat spice: 2 tbsp, garlic, parsley
  3. 3
    Stir in seafood stock concentrate , chicken stock concentrate , white wine vinegar , and 2 1/2 cups water (4 cups for 4 servings) with vegetables. Season with 1 tsp salt (2 tsp for 4) and pepper. Bring to a boil. Once boiling, reduce heat to medium; simmer until slightly thickened, 8-10 minutes ⏱️ 10 minutes .
    seafood stock concentrate: 2 unit, chicken stock concentrate: 2 unit, white wine vinegar: 1 tsp
  4. 4
    Meanwhile, place remaining garlic , 2 TBSP butter (4 TBSP for 4 servings), and a pinch of salt in a small microwave-safe bowl. Microwave until butter melts, about 30 seconds ⏱️ 30 seconds . Place ciabatta, cut sides up, on a baking sheet and brush cut sides with garlic butter. Toast on top rack (second from top?) until crisp and golden, 5 minutes ⏱️ 5 minutes . Cut each ciabatta half diagonally to create triangles.
    garlic, butter: 4 tbsp
  5. 5
    Rinse shrimp and scallops under cold water, pat dry with paper towels. Add shrimp to pot with stew; simmer until opaque and cooked through, 3-4 minutes ⏱️ 4 minutes . Add scallops; simmer until opaque and cooked through, 1-2 minutes more ⏱️ 2 minutes . Remove pot from heat. Season generously with salt and pepper.
    shrimp: 10 oz, scallops: 10 oz
  6. 6
    Divide cioppino between bowls. Garnish with remaining parsley . Serve garlic toast on the side.
